**Q: How do I archive a cold storage bucket?**

A: Buckets under the Frostbin tier are archived automatically after 180 days of no reads. If you need to archive one manually, submit a request through the data platform queue and the Glacier Ops rotation will pick it up within two business days. Do not delete buckets yourself; archived data must remain recoverable for audit purposes for seven years. The step-by-step procedure, including required approvals, is documented on the internal page below.

wiki page, tadug-yagap: https://jira.qorvelsys.internal/pages/browse/display/projects/5e6c

## Authentication — Digestweaver Batch Scheduler

Digestweaver compiles batch email digests on tenant-defined schedules, and every scheduling request must be authenticated. Support team members should never use personal logins when reproducing a customer issue; instead, use the shared support service account, which is scoped to read schedules and trigger dry-run digests only. Dry runs render the digest but suppress actual sends, so it is safe for diagnostics. Requests carry the key in a bearer header, and the current support key appears below.

service key, bagep-yahag: zpat11_YieSWvAgzqt

# Support Outsourcing — Manager Briefing (Restricted)

Heads up, branch managers: from next quarter, first-line support for the Torvane line moves to Quillbright Services out of Marrow Bay. Your teams keep escalations and on-site issues. Expect some bumpy weeks while scripts settle in — flag anything odd to regional ops. Don't discuss with staff until the official announcement. The reasoning behind the move is captured in the confidential note below.

management briefing: Headcount on the Praok team goes from 16 to 91 by the end of March. Gross margin on Praok came in at 2 percent against a plan of 26 percent.

Runbook: SDK parity check (Lanternkit). New team members — before any release, confirm the Dovetail mobile SDK and the Dovetail web SDK expose the same public surface. Run the parity script in the tools repo; it diffs method signatures and event names between the two. Small gaps are logged as warnings, but any missing auth or retry API blocks the release outright. File discrepancies against the SDK board. Record the parity run against the build identified below.

session token of hahop-yahif = htk31_138eb45c7d40b38b91415eca52da01d